๐ŸŒฟ Plant Details

Botanical Name: Iris germanica 'Lovely Senorita'

Common Name: Lovely Senorita Bearded Iris

Plant Type: Rhizomatous Herbaceous Perennial

Flower Color: Golden Orange

Foliage Color: Blue-Green

Bloom Season: Late Spring

Mature Height: 30โ€“40 Inches

Spread: 12โ€“24 Inches

Growth Habit: Upright Clumping

Light Requirements: Full Sun

Water Needs: Moderate During Establishment; Drought Tolerant Once Established

Soil: Well-Drained Soil

Hardiness Zones: USDA 3โ€“9

๐ŸŒฑ Care Instructions

Plant rhizomes in full sun for the best flowering.

Position rhizomes with the tops exposed just above the soil surface.

Grow in well-drained soil and avoid excessive moisture around the rhizomes.

Water regularly during establishment, then reduce watering once established.

Remove spent flower stalks after blooming.

Divide clumps every 3โ€“4 years to maintain vigorous flowering and healthy plants.

Apply a low-nitrogen fertilizer after blooming if desired.
